"Shall we go on sinning so that Grace May increase?"
Romans 6 vs 1

Many Christians struggle to fully accept Grace - God's Unconditional Love and Righteousness, because they think it's a license to do whatever we want.

In truth it is. For by accepting Jesus as our Lord and Saviour we are made perfect in His Righteousness; Guaranteed of our Salvation,and all the wonderful blessings that come with it. No need to worry about whether that sin you committed yesterday or which you may or may not commit tomorrow will result in God's displeasure and your possible disqualification from His love. 

But here's the rub; recognising that you are Unconditionally Loved and Forgiven by God for ALL your sins frees your mind from Anxiety, Worry, Guilt, and Condemnation. It is Anxiety, Worry, Guilt, and  Condemnation that lead to the vicious cycle of sin. 

The law (works) leads us to constantly focus on what we must and mustn't do. 

It's not too dissimilar to telling a child not to touch a fire. By that very command the child immediately becomes consumed with the thought of touching that fire; until one day he eventually reaches out and touches it. In the same way the more we focus on the law and our works, the more consious we become of sin, and hence the more likely we are to fall. 

Grace is Jesus. You have Grace; which means that you have Jesus. Jesus is in you, and you are in Him. By accepting the Perfect Righteousness He gave you years ago, you will no longer be anxious and worried about falling or failing again. 

Why?

Because you know that even if you do, you are Already Forgiven and will still be Unconditionally Loved. And with this Truth your mind is free to focus on those things that are pure. 

This is one of the many reasons why Jesus says "My Yoke Is Light."

Contrary to what many believe, Grace does not encourage us to sin. Rather, by enabling us to be conscious of how much we are Freely Loved and Cherished by God we are empowered to focus on things above, as against things of the flesh.
